Chronophobia
I never knew the full story But somewhere in June I lost count of the days between us As the sun changed clocks Mooncycle changed to Mooncycle The click-clocks of our hearts became out of time As the earth switched poles The bay changed tides The last time I saw you cry The hands gone haywire The compass lost sight Forgiveness after forgiveness When gravity lost its pull The last time I saw you cry Somewhere in June Stopped counting Lost I Of count but Between us The days of many
